Understanding Personal Safety: Essential Self-Defense Tips for Women

When it comes to personal safety, women can significantly enhance their protective measures by integrating tailored self-defense techniques into their daily routines. Awareness is the first line of defense; understanding your environment and being attuned to potential threats can provide valuable seconds or even minutes that may be crucial in an altercation. It’s not about dwelling in fear but about empowering yourself with knowledge and skills. For instance, learning how to identify unsafe situations early on can be a game-changer. Simple strategies like varying your daily routes, staying aware of your surroundings, and maintaining a confident posture can deter potential aggressors.

Self-defense for women is not exclusively about physical strength; it’s about smart tactics and effective use of force if necessary. Tips such as practicing escapes from common holds, using everyday objects as makeshift weapons, and understanding the power dynamics at play are all part of an informed self-defense strategy. Additionally, self-defense courses designed for women can provide practical skills like striking techniques, pressure point defense, and situational awareness that are specific to the challenges they may face. These courses often emphasize the importance of loud verbal alarms or the use of pepper spray to create distance and disorient an attacker, giving you a crucial advantage in escaping harm’s way.

Empowerment Through Training: Strategic Self-Defense Moves Every Woman Should Know

Incorporating self-defense training into one’s routine is a powerful step toward personal safety and empowerment. Knowing self-defense for women tips extends beyond just physical strength; it encompasses awareness, confidence, and the ability to react effectively in unexpected situations. Learning strategic self-defense moves can transform a potential victim into a proactive individual capable of protecting herself. These moves are not about aggression but about creating space, escaping holds, and using one’s body effectively to neutralize threats. For instance, learning how to deliver effective strikes to vulnerable areas, such as the eyes, nose, throat, and groin, can provide a significant deterrent against attackers. Additionally, self-defense training often includes techniques for avoiding grabs and holds, which are common in assaults. By practicing these skills, women can enhance their ability to respond quickly and decisively, potentially preventing harm. A well-rounded self-defense program will also cover situational awareness, teaching women how to recognize and avoid dangerous situations before they escalate. This holistic approach ensures that women are not only prepared to defend themselves physically but are also equipped with the knowledge to stay safe in a variety of contexts. Regular training reinforces these skills, building a foundation of self-reliance and safety that can be relied upon when it matters most. Daily Practices for Safe Navigation: Personal Safety Habits for Women in Public Spaces

When it comes to personal safety for women in public spaces, daily practices are key to navigating environments confidently and securely. Developing a routine that incorporates self-defense techniques tailored for women can significantly enhance one’s ability to protect oneself in potentially threatening situations. For instance, learning to maintain an awareness of your surroundings is crucial; always be mindful of exits, people approaching from behind, and any suspicious behavior around you. This heightened situational awareness not only aids in identifying danger early but also empowers you to make informed decisions quickly.

Moreover, incorporating self-defense for women tips into your daily life, such as mastering basic strikes and defenses, can provide a tangible sense of empowerment and security. Simple self-defense moves like the heel palm strike or the elbow escape can be effective deterrents. Additionally, consider enrolling in a reputable self-defense course that offers strategies specifically designed for women’s bodies and common vulnerabilities. These courses often cover personal safety beyond physical defense, including verbal assertiveness training and risk assessment skills that are invaluable in everyday life.
